+=head2 SEARCH MODE (AND EXTEND MODE)
+
+Search mode is a special mode which lets you type a search string (a Perl
+regex) and then select one of the matches. Afterwards you can extend the
+match. For example select the complete word or to the end of the line. This
+allows quick selection of arbitrary text.
+
+The following mappings are available during the extension mode (not
+configurable at the moment):
+
+=over 4
+
+=item B<w> select current word
+
+=item B<b> extend word to the left
+
+=item B<e> extend word to the right
+
+=item B<W> select current WORD
+=item B<B> extend WORD to the left
+
+=item B<E> extend WORD to the right
+
+=item B<0> extend to beginning of line
+
+=item B<$> extend to end of line
+
+=back
+
+C<word> includes any characters matching C<\w+>, C<WORD> any non-whitespace
+characters (C<\S+>), just like in Vim.
